## Nightly Reindex — Limits and Quotas

The Quillfinder search cluster rebuilds its index every night starting at 02:00. New team members should know the job is bounded on purpose: shard concurrency, document batch size, and a per-tenant quota keep the rebuild from starving daytime query traffic if it overruns. If the job misses its window, it resumes the next night rather than running during business hours. Changing any bound requires approval from the index owners. The enforced limits are listed below.

limits module of bahap-yaweg:
BUDGETS = {
    "praion": 741,
    "istax": 629,
    "holdor": 926,
    "ulaion": 219,
    "gorwyn": 412,
}

## Tuning

The receipt mailer (Almsgate) batches donation receipts and sends through the Thornquay relay. On-call: if the queue backs up, resist the urge to crank batch size — the relay rate-limits per connection, and bigger batches just mean bigger retries. Scale worker count first, then shorten the flush interval. Dedupe window must stay longer than the retry horizon or donors get duplicate receipts, which generates tickets. All knobs live in one place and are read at worker start. Current production values follow.

tuning table, kajop-yafof:
QUOTAS = {
    "wenath": 10,
    "ulaael": 5,
}

**Quarterly Planning Note — Inventory Write-Down**

Board summary: Dunmore Fabrication will record a write-down on obsolete Veyra-series components this quarter. Root cause: demand forecast miss plus the Selkirk design change. Remaining stock will be scrapped or sold at salvage. Controls on forecast sign-off are being tightened. Audit has been notified. Further context appears below.

board note of tagug-hahag: Praionax Logistics is in early talks to buy Julaxek Group for about $36.3 million. The Julmir launch date is March 1, and nothing goes to the press before then.

## Onboarding: Turnwell Counter Service

For the weekly eng sync: Turnwell counts turnstile events at Harrowfield Arena and publishes gate totals every ten seconds. New joiners get read access by default. Writes to the calibration table require the sealed config store, which locks after any unclean shutdown — this bit us twice last quarter, so know the procedure. Unsealing is a one-command operation from the gate-side console and should be demoed at each new hire's first sync. The command prompts for the recovery passphrase below.

recovery phrase for bajog-kahif: wenael-ulawyn